Responsibilities

  • Perform visual inspections of water or electric meters for leaks or damage
  • Identify hazards at meter sites and report accordingly
  • Properly change out water or electric meters of varying sizes and brands
  • Properly change out meter registers for AMI/AMR upgrade
  • Read electric, gas, or water meters
  • Enter data collected in the field into a handheld computer
  • Detect location of underground utilities and mark accordingly
  • Inspect gas meters and associated piping for proper coatings and evidence of atmospheric corrosion
  • Perform visual inspections of gas meters, lines, and fittings
  • Grade gas leaks by severity and report escalations accordingly
  • Clean and re-coat/paint meters and piping
  • Refer all consumer complaints to the appropriate authorities
  • Provide general information about meter services to customers, when applicable
  • Use telephones, tablets, and/or computers to communicate
  • Participate in company-provided safety meetings
  • Proficient in at least one to two core services such as meter reading (gas, water, or electric), small meter installation/exchange, or basic gas line surveying or detection
  • Perform under close supervision

About Activision-Blizzard

Activision Blizzard develops and publishes video games, creating popular franchises like World of Warcraft, Call of Duty, and Candy Crush. Their games are available on various platforms and cater to a wide range of players, from casual mobile users to serious console and PC gamers. The company generates revenue through game sales, in-game purchases, subscriptions for games like World of Warcraft, and advertising through Activision Blizzard Media. They also profit from merchandise and esports events. What sets Activision Blizzard apart from competitors is its focus on high-quality gaming experiences that promote community and social interaction among players. The company's goal is to provide engaging and immersive entertainment that connects gamers worldwide.
